VMware数据恢复全流程指南从备份方案到灾难恢复实战附详细操作步骤
VMware数据恢复全流程指南:从备份方案到灾难恢复实战(附详细操作步骤)
一、VMware数据恢复的重要性与常见风险
.jpg)
VMware虚拟化平台作为企业IT基础设施的核心组件,承载着关键业务系统、数据库和应用服务。根据IDC最新报告显示,约43%的企业曾遭遇过虚拟机数据丢失事故,其中75%的故障源于硬件故障、人为误操作或恶意攻击。在云原生和混合架构普及的今天,构建科学的数据恢复体系已成为企业IT架构的必备能力。
典型风险场景包括:
1. 虚拟机配置文件损坏(约28%)
2. 数据库文件不一致(19%)
3. 主机存储介质故障(15%)
4. 网络传输中断导致的备份失败(12%)
5. 恶意删除或勒索软件攻击(9%)
二、VMware数据恢复的四大核心策略对比
1. 全量备份(Full Backup)
- 优点:数据完整性强,恢复速度快
- 缺点:存储成本高(占用100%空间)
- 适用场景:关键生产环境、新部署系统
2. 增量备份(Incremental Backup)
- 优点:存储效率高(仅备份变化部分)
- 缺点:恢复复杂度增加
- 适用场景:常规业务系统(建议配合全量备份)
3. 差异备份(Differential Backup)
- 优点:恢复效率优于增量备份
- 缺点:存储成本介于全量与增量之间
- 适用场景:中等规模企业(每日备份频率)
4. 持续数据保护(CDP)
- 优点:实现分钟级恢复
- 缺点:对存储性能要求较高
- 适用场景:金融、医疗等高可用性要求行业
三、VMware全量备份完整操作流程(vSphere 8.0为例)
1. 准备阶段
- 检查存储空间(建议预留30%冗余)
- 配置NFS/SAN存储连接
- 验证vCenter服务状态
2. 备份配置(通过vSphere Client)
① 进入"数据存储"→"备份"界面
② 选择目标虚拟机(勾选"全量备份"选项)
③ 设置备份存储位置(推荐使用快照技术)
④ 配置保留周期(建议3版本保留)
⑤ 启用邮件通知(包含备份成功率)
3. 执行监控
- 实时查看备份进度(任务栏显示成功率)
- 监控网络带宽占用(建议限制在50%以下)
- 异常处理(常见错误码及解决方案)
4. 备份验证
- 通过vCenter的"恢复测试"功能
- 使用PowerShell命令验证:
```powershell
Get-BackupSet -Entity "vm-1000" | Get-BackupFile
```
四、增量备份与差异备份实战技巧
- 每日差异备份(保留7天)
- 每月全量备份+每周差异备份
- 季度归档备份(压缩率可达1:5)
2. 快照管理最佳实践
- 设置快照保留时间(不超过30天)
- 避免同时开启主机快照与数据快照
- 使用VRAY存储快照(支持空间预分配)
3. 备份加密方案
- 启用vSphere Data Protection的SSL加密
- 部署第三方加密工具(如Veeam Backup加密)
- 敏感数据字段单独加密(如信用卡信息)
五、数据恢复实战案例
案例1:误删虚拟机恢复(Q2)
- 现象:财务系统虚拟机被意外删除
- 处理流程:
1. 通过vCenter快照回滚至备份点
2. 使用PowerShell重建虚拟机:
```powershell
New-VM -Name "Finance-VM" -PowerOn $false -Template "Finance-Template"
```
3. 恢复数据库连接配置
- 恢复时间:23分钟(含验证时间)
案例2:勒索软件攻击应对(Q3)
- 现象:3台虚拟机被加密(VBS勒索病毒)
- 处理流程:
1. 切换至备用存储集群
2. 使用备份文件重建系统:
```powershell
Get-BackupFile -BackupSet "Ransomware-Backup" | Restore-VM
```
3. 数据库还原(使用Veritas System Recovery)
- 恢复时间:4小时(含数据验证)
六、自动化备份工具深度评测
1. VMware官方工具对比
| 工具名称 | 适用版本 | 成本 | 优势 | 劣势 |
|----------|----------|------|------|------|
| VDP | 6.5+ | 免费 | 简单易用 | 功能有限 |
| Site Recovery Manager | 7+ | 付费 | 备份测试一体 | 学习曲线陡峭 |
2. 第三方工具推荐
- Veeam Backup & Replication(支持云存储)
- Acronis Cyber Backup(EDR集成)
- Commvault Simpana(异构环境支持)
3. 自动化脚本示例
```powershell
每日备份计划
$BackupPolicy = New-BackupPolicy -Name "Daily-Backup"
$BackupPolicy.AddTask(
New-BackupTask -Entity "Datacenter-01" -Storage "NFS-Server" -Schedule "Daily 02:00"
)
$BackupPolicy.Commit()
```
七、常见问题与解决方案
Q1:备份失败(0x00002006错误)
A:检查存储空间(建议使用vSphere Storage Check工具)
Q2:恢复速度慢
A:启用 Changed Block Tracking(CBT)
Q3:快照冲突
A:配置快照保留策略(推荐使用vSphere API管理快照)
Q4:加密兼容性问题
A:验证备份客户端与存储系统的加密协议
八、未来技术演进方向
1. 智能备份(SmartBackup)技术
- 自动识别关键业务系统
2. 容器化备份方案
- VMware vSphere with Tanzu集成
- Kubernetes原生备份工具
3. 量子加密备份
- NIST后量子密码学标准应用
- 抗量子攻击加密算法
